What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Installer Hourly,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Installer Hourly, you generally need mechanical aptitude, attention to detail, and experience with tools relevant to the installation process, often supported by a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with hand and power tools, safety equipment, and sometimes specific manufacturer certifications is typically required. Strong problem-solving abilities, communication skills, and reliability help set top performers apart in this role. These skills ensure installations are completed safely, efficiently, and to customer satisfaction, minimizing errors and maximizing productivity.

What is the difference between Installer Hourly vs Electrician?

AspectInstaller HourlyElectrician
CredentialsTypically requires a high school diploma or equivalent; some may need on-the-job trainingRequires a state license, apprenticeship, and often a journeyman or master electrician certification
Work EnvironmentConstruction sites, residential and commercial installationsResidential, commercial, and industrial electrical systems
Job DutiesInstalling equipment, fixtures, and systemsInstalling, maintaining, and repairing electrical wiring and systems

While both Installer Hourly and Electrician roles involve installation work, Electricians have specialized training, licensing, and handle more complex electrical systems. Installer Hourly workers typically focus on installation tasks without requiring extensive electrical certifications. What does an Installer Hourly do?

An Installer Hourly is responsible for setting up, assembling, and installing products or equipment at customer sites or job locations. The 'hourly' part refers to being paid based on the number of hours worked rather than a fixed salary. Typical duties may include reading blueprints, using hand and power tools, ensuring installations meet safety standards, and sometimes interacting with customers to explain the installation process. The specific items installed can vary widely, from appliances and furniture to HVAC systems or windows. Installers must pay attention to detail, work efficiently, and follow company and safety guidelines.

Job description

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ES, including but not limited to:

·         Install Gemstone Permanent Roofline Lighting in a team environment and independently. Gemstone lighting tracks are aluminum and secured with screws into the roofline of homes and businesses. This process will be easy to learn of you are good with your hands and open to training.

·         Option to work your way into traditional holiday lighting and landscape lighting design and installation.

·         Safely climb and utilize ladders to perform necessary installation tasks.

·         Willingness to learn and be trained in the manner prescribed by the Business.

·         Assemble and mount transformers and connect low voltage wire runs.

·         Safely operate a variety of tools including hammer drills, power drills, saws, grinders and other tools as required.

·         Problem-solve at the work site and communicate with Business Owner about any changes.

·         Clean up of all areas affected by the installation and perform maintenance on all Company tools and equipment used daily on work sites.

·         Speak to Homeowner/Client to educate and upsell other products, as applicable.

·         Upon approval from the Owner, operate company vehicle in a safe manner, maintain a clean and orderly vehicle. Notify management of any vehicle accidents, malfunctions or damages.  Maintain a valid driver’s license (no moving violations or accidents in the last 3 years).

·         Prepare, correctly complete, and submit reports.

·         Promptly inform Business Owner of any team member injury, issues/disputes with Home Owner/Client, damage to structure, or company tools/equipment.

·         Participate in on-line and in-person training, as directed by the Business Owner.  

·         Follow all company polices, safety rules and procedures.

·         Receive and follow oral and written instructions from the Business Owner and Team Lead.

·         Perform other duties that may be assigned, such as admin or marketing activities.

·         Perform excellent customer service at every job!
